Introduction: In recent years, women have played a significant role in shaping protests and demonstrations around the globe. From the Women's March to the #MeToo movement, women have been at the forefront, advocating for their rights and demanding change. While their voices and messages are powerful, it's important to recognize the impact that women's clothing can have in these movements. In this blog post, we will explore how women's clothing choices can serve as a form of protest and expression during demonstrations. 1. Breaking Stereotypes: One way in which women's clothing challenges societal norms and breaks stereotypes is by reclaiming traditionally "feminine" clothing as a form of expression. In a protest or demonstration, women may choose to wear dresses, skirts, or other traditionally feminine clothing items to challenge the notion that femininity equates to weakness or submissiveness. By doing so, they assert their autonomy and demonstrate that being feminine does not diminish their power or their ability to fight for their rights. 2. Symbolic Messages: The clothing worn by women during protests and demonstrations can also convey symbolic messages. For instance, specific colors or symbols may be associated with a particular cause or movement. In the suffrage movement, for example, women wore white to symbolize purity and integrity, while the recent Women's Marches saw participants wearing "pink pussy hats" as a symbol of solidarity against the objectification of women. These clothing choices help to visually unite participants and convey a powerful message that transcends words. 3. Empowerment and Visibility: Often, women's clothing choices during protests and demonstrations serve to empower not only themselves but also each other. By donning empowering slogans or symbols on their clothing, women communicate a sense of unity and strength. This can create a welcoming environment for others who may feel hesitant or unsure about joining the movement. Women's clothing choices also make them more visible, both on the streets and in media coverage, ensuring that their message and demands are hard to ignore. 4. Counteracting Stereotypes: In some cases, women may purposely defy societal expectations of how women should dress in order to challenge existing stereotypes. For example, wearing "masculine" clothing or adopting unconventional styles can send a powerful message about gender equality and the right to self-expression. By subverting traditional gender roles, women assert their agency and demonstrate that they will not be confined or limited by societal norms. Conclusion: Women's clothing plays a vital role in protests and demonstrations. By challenging stereotypes, conveying symbolic messages, empowering themselves and others, and counteracting societal expectations, women's clothing choices serve as a powerful tool for raising their voices and demanding change.
